The Late Bloomer Mittens first appeared in Making Magazine No .10 Intricate. The pattern was conceived on a sunny autumn day in Toronto. It was during a bike ride past lawns and gardens decorated with fall foliage that the idea took hold. Dinner plate–sized dahlias in burnt orange, yellow, and red bumped heads with towering sunflowers reaching toward a blue sky. These mittens were designed to imitate this jubilant mishmash of blooms.
FINISHED MEASUREMENTS
Palm circumference: 7¼ (8, 8)“ 18.5 (20.5, 20.5) cm
Length: 10 (10½, 11)” 25.5 (26.5, 28) cm
Suggested ease: Positive 1–2” 2.5–5 cm to accomodate lining.
Mittens without lining: Positive ¼ –1” 6 mm–2.5 cm
YARN
Rustic Heather Sport by Lichen and Lace (100% Canadian wool; 56 g / 215 yd 196.5 m)
- 1 (2, 2) skeins (Yarn A) Shown in Beet. Making Magazine version Pollen
Marsh Mohair by Lichen and Lace (72% kid mohair, 28% silk; 50 g / 459 yd 418 m)
- 1 (1, 1) skein (Yarn B) Shown in Fox (a custom colour for The Knit Cafe). Making Magazine version Amber
OR
180 (230, 290) yds 164 (210, 265) m in sport weight yarn (Yarn A)
AND
180 (230, 290) yds 164 (210, 265) m in lace weight yarn (Yarn B)
